Did you know, according to science, sugar can be just as addictive as drugs and alcohol? Studies show that the average, daily intake of sugar for some people is 95g or more. The recommended daily intake should be 36g for males, 20g for females and 12g for kids. That's not a whole lot of sugar. … Continue reading Dtox Journey – Day 3 – Addicted to Sugar and Withdrawals…

(A nutritional supplemental program that Lifetime Fitness sells). https://dtox.lifetime-weightloss Basically, during the Dtox (about 4 weeks) - I avoid gluten, cow dairy, eggs, caffeine, peanut butter, sugar, alcohol, and starchy foods.
